Well I went and took the pludge and bought the 76' Flying L 2-horse. It is a bit narrow and the guy hauled around his 15h QH in it. The owner before him apparently hauled 16h horses in there. My Appy is 15.2h and built more like a TB and my friends QH is about 15h or so. I'm trying to figure out if they would both fit in the trailer comfortably. I'm also just curious as to what size horse they made the trailer for. (As I know they come in warmblood size, etc) I wanted to email Flying L and explain this to them and send pictures and dimensions and maybe they can tell me but I cant find any email. They have a phone number but I'm not sure if they would be able to tell me over the phone without actually seeing the trailer. I'm on my phone and can't post pics so here is a link to a few pix- http://www.horseforum.com/horse-trailers/trying-figure-out-what-siz... trailer is:5 Ft wide 9 ft long 7 ft tall Any help greatly appreciated!!

In the 70's, most breeds of horses were smaller framed than they are today.  A lot of QH's were 14.3 or at least under 15H.  We have continued to breed horses bigger over the years, and their are many appendix QH's today that are over 16H.  Gaited horses are fairly large, along with all the other breeds and x-breds that are being rode for pleasure today.  Horses tend to be a little claustrophobic, so it will depend on the individual horse, whether he will fit comfortably in your trailer; let alone two horses.  5 ft. wide isn't very wide for two of todays horses to fit comfortably.  Stall length in your trailer is probably also a consideration.
